I've just managed to get k3d
running with gpu support and it took a lot of effort getting this to work.
The documentation was not updated for along time and most of the information is scattered around many PRs, Issues and medium articles.
I'm gonna describe what I did and I hope you can update the docs.
What should be installed on the host?
Based on the nvidia installation guide
Nvidia Drivers
sudo apt update
sudo apt install nvidia-driver-450 # I guess some other will work as well
nvidia-runtime package
There is a lot of confusion on that part as there are many similar packages
You want nvidia-docker2
distribution=$(. /etc/os-release;echo $ID$VERSION_ID) \
&& curl -fsSL https://nvidia.github.io/libnvidia-container/gpgkey | sudo gpg --dearmor -o /usr/share/keyrings/nvidia-container-toolkit-keyring.gpg \
&& curl -s -L https://nvidia.github.io/libnvidia-container/$distribution/libnvidia-container.list | \
sed 's#deb https://#deb [signed-by=/usr/share/keyrings/nvidia-container-toolkit-keyring.gpg] https://#g' | \
sudo tee /etc/apt/sources.list.d/nvidia-container-toolkit.list
sudo apt install -y nvidia-docker2
sudo systemctl restart docker # restart docker
Check that the host is configured correctly
sudo docker run --rm --gpus all nvidia/cuda:11.8.0-base-ubuntu22.04 nvidia-smi
if you see the nvidia-smi
output with your graphics card name then it is configured correctly!
The custom k3s image
The custom image in k3d
current documentation requires the following tweaks:
- Instead of
COPY --from=k3s / /
, doCOPY --from=k3s /bin /bin
- Also copy
etc
dir:COPY --from=k3s /etc /etc
(I'm not sure this is a must) - The CRI environment variable is missing:
ENV CRI_CONFIG_FILE=/var/lib/rancher/k3s/agent/etc/crictl.yaml
- The
config.toml.tmpl
file that is widely suggested causes an error for all the pods that is related tocgroups
, I've managed to solve this by creating a new file based on the original template with a simple addition ofdefault_runtime_name = "nvidia"
under[plugins.cri.containerd]
Docker file:
ARG K3S_TAG="v1.26.4-k3s1"
FROM rancher/k3s:$K3S_TAG as k3s
FROM nvidia/cuda:11.8.0-base-ubuntu22.04
ARG NVIDIA_CONTAINER_RUNTIME_VERSION
ENV NVIDIA_CONTAINER_RUNTIME_VERSION=$NVIDIA_CONTAINER_RUNTIME_VERSION
RUN apt-get update && \
apt-get -y install gnupg2 curl nvidia-container-runtime=${NVIDIA_CONTAINER_RUNTIME_VERSION} && \
chmod 1777 /tmp && \
mkdir -p /var/lib/rancher/k3s/agent/etc/containerd && \
mkdir -p /var/lib/rancher/k3s/server/manifests
COPY --from=k3s /bin /bin
COPY --from=k3s /etc /etc
# Provide custom containerd configuration to configure the nvidia-container-runtime
COPY config.toml.tmpl /var/lib/rancher/k3s/agent/etc/containerd/config.toml.tmpl
# Deploy the nvidia driver plugin on startup
COPY device-plugin-daemonset.yaml /var/lib/rancher/k3s/server/manifests/nvidia-device-plugin-daemonset.yaml
VOLUME /var/lib/kubelet
VOLUME /var/lib/rancher/k3s
VOLUME /var/lib/cni
VOLUME /var/log
ENV PATH="$PATH:/bin/aux"
ENV CRI_CONFIG_FILE=/var/lib/rancher/k3s/agent/etc/crictl.yaml
ENTRYPOINT ["/bin/k3s"]
CMD ["agent"]
